The Chinese word "轮胎" (lúntāi), meaning "tire", is formed by combining two characters: "轮", which conveys the concept of a wheel or something round, and "胎", which originally referred to a fetus or womb but in modern usage extends to mean a cushion or covering, akin to a tire's function. Together, these characters create a composite idea where "轮" specifies the wheel component and "胎" denotes the protective, flexible outer part, resulting in a term that visually and conceptually represents the tire as the essential covering for a wheel.
